Puntos clave
The geopolymer demonstrates effective CO2 capture capabilities during the synthesis process.
Experimental conditions reveal that the material can absorb significant amounts of CO2, highlighting its potential.
Synthesis involves using municipal solid waste bottom ash and tetraethylenepentamine in a single pot, enhancing efficiency.
This pioneering approach suggests effective recycling of waste materials, with promise for sustainable technologies in CO2 management.
